    I appreciated the video footage and the emotions that were lived. I don't have anywhere as much experience as the Delos crew but may I make a few comments nonetheless? Three to be precise.
    1. If strong winds in an anchorage are expected, I wouldn't leave the inflatable on the foredeck, where it would only create windage and increase strain on the anchor. I'd leave it in the water off the stern, where via drag it would help keep the bow to the wind.
    2. To this effect I would also raise a riding sail. If the boat is a ketch or yawl, a bit of mizzen is enough. On a sloop or cutter, take the topping lift (or spinnaker halyard) and raise the riding sail above the stern and attach the sheet to the boom. That helps keep the bow to the wind.
    3. In the really bad gusts, I'd have the engine on. Fuel permitting, keeping engine in gear reduces the strain on the anchor and increases your chance of riding it out.
    Cheers from a licenced captain.

    We had a storm when anchored in Bequia. We were on a mooring before the storm but did not trust it. So we got on our Rocna 30kg anchor, which is also oversized for our boat and rode out the storm with no problems whatsoever. We got max. Ca. 45 knots of wind and most of the time wind around 35 knots

    After seeing the problems in prior videos with the bow thruster seal, install with the spring to the water and pack the cupped/spring side with Evinrude Johnson Triple-guard Grease. If you can get two thinner lip seals or a dual lip seal in there, that would be even better! Pack the water side with Triple Guard! Use it on anything that sees water and needs to move. Use on bolt threads below waterline also, It's wonderful!
